Output efc3e4f6a2e61e5b08dfa5ee17e8e0f3be985b36fd9fd7496aa0448cefda7e5a:141

value
18372085
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3af6e6f4d850893d3845158f8bd8ffb73393101a OP_EQUALVERIFY OP_CHECKSIG
address
16NmyC1vfbHCMGHdEN2hYJMBPV43k2YjrZ
transaction
efc3e4f6a2e61e5b08dfa5ee17e8e0f3be985b36fd9fd7496aa0448cefda7e5a
confirmations
342653
spent
true